public final class Utils {
    public static void printWrapped(PrintStream out, String str) {
        printWrapped(out, str, 0);
    }

    public static void printWrapped(PrintStream out, String str, int indent) {
        printWrapped(out, str, indent, 80);
    }

    public static void printWrapped(PrintStream out, String str, int indent, int wrapAt) {
        int pos = indent;

        final Scanner words = new Scanner(str);

        // Print the first word out here to avoid a spurious line break if it
        // would wrap.
        if (words.hasNext()) {
            final String word = words.next();
            out.print(word);
            pos += word.length();
        }
        boolean addSpace = true;
        while (words.hasNext()) {
            final String word = words.next();
            final int wend = words.match().end();

            pos += word.length();
            if (addSpace)
                ++pos;

            if (pos < wrapAt) {
                if (addSpace)
                    out.print(' ');
                out.print(word);
            } else {
                pos = indent + word.length();
                out.print('\n');
                for (int i = indent; i-- > 0;)
                    out.print(' ');
                out.print(word);
            }

            if (wend < str.length() && str.charAt(wend) == '\n') {
                pos = indent;
                addSpace = false;

                int i = wend;
                do
                    out.print('\n');
                while (++i < str.length() && str.charAt(i) == '\n');

                for (i = indent; i-- > 0;)
                    out.print(' ');
            } else
                addSpace = true;
        }
        out.print('\n');
    }

    public static final String WORK_FILENAME_PROPERTY = "hadoopbam.work.filename";

    /** Returns a name that mergeInto() will recognize as a file to be merged.
     *
     * The filename is the value of WORK_FILENAME_PROPERTY surrounded by
     * basePrefix and basePostfix, followed by the part number and with the
     * given extension.
     */
    public static Path getMergeableWorkFile(Path directory, String basePrefix, String basePostfix,
            TaskAttemptContext ctx, String extension) {
        return new Path(directory,
                basePrefix + ContextUtil.getConfiguration(ctx).get(WORK_FILENAME_PROPERTY) + basePostfix + "-"
                        + String.format("%06d", ctx.getTaskAttemptID().getTaskID().getId())
                        + (extension.isEmpty() ? extension : "." + extension));
    }

    /** Merges the files in the given directory that have names given by
     * getMergeableWorkFile() into out.
     *
     * Outputs progress reports if commandName is non-null.
     */
    public static void mergeInto(OutputStream out, Path directory, String basePrefix, String basePostfix,
            Configuration conf, String commandName) throws IOException {
        final FileSystem fs = directory.getFileSystem(conf);

        final FileStatus[] parts = fs.globStatus(new Path(directory,
                basePrefix + conf.get(WORK_FILENAME_PROPERTY) + basePostfix + "-[0-9][0-9][0-9][0-9][0-9][0-9]*"));

        int i = 0;
        Timer t = new Timer();
        for (final FileStatus part : parts) {
            if (commandName != null) {
                System.out.printf("%s :: Merging part %d (size %d)...", commandName, ++i, part.getLen());
                System.out.flush();

                t.start();
            }

            final InputStream in = fs.open(part.getPath());
            IOUtils.copyBytes(in, out, conf, false);
            in.close();

            if (commandName != null)
                System.out.printf(" done in %d.%03d s.\n", t.stopS(), t.fms());
        }
        for (final FileStatus part : parts)
            fs.delete(part.getPath(), false);
    }

    public static final String HEADERMERGER_INPUTS_PROPERTY = "hadoopbam.headermerger.inputs";

    private static SamFileHeaderMerger headerMerger = null;

    /** Computes the merger of the SAM headers in the files listed in
     * HEADERMERGER_INPUTS_PROPERTY. The sort order of the result is set
     * according to the last call to setHeaderMergerSortOrder, or otherwise
     * to "unsorted".
     *
     * The result is cached locally to prevent it from being recomputed too
     * often.
     */
    public static SamFileHeaderMerger getSAMHeaderMerger(Configuration conf) throws IOException {
        // TODO: it would be preferable to cache this beforehand instead of
        // having every task read the header block of every input file. But that
        // would be trickier, given that SamFileHeaderMerger isn't trivially
        // serializable.

        // Save it in a static field, though, in case that helps anything.
        if (headerMerger != null)
            return headerMerger;

        final List<SAMFileHeader> headers = new ArrayList<SAMFileHeader>();

        for (final String in : conf.getStrings(HEADERMERGER_INPUTS_PROPERTY)) {
            final Path p = new Path(in);

            final SAMFileReader r = new SAMFileReader(p.getFileSystem(conf).open(p));
            headers.add(r.getFileHeader());
            r.close();
        }

        final String orderStr = conf.get(HEADERMERGER_SORTORDER_PROP);
        final SAMFileHeader.SortOrder order = orderStr == null ? SAMFileHeader.SortOrder.unsorted
                : SAMFileHeader.SortOrder.valueOf(orderStr);

        return headerMerger = new SamFileHeaderMerger(order, headers, true);
    }

    /** Changes the given SAMRecord as appropriate for being placed in a file
     * whose header is getSAMHeaderMerger(conf).getMergedHeader().
     */
    public static void correctSAMRecordForMerging(SAMRecord r, Configuration conf) throws IOException {
        if (headerMerger == null)
            getSAMHeaderMerger(conf);

        final SAMFileHeader h = r.getHeader();

        // Correct the reference indices, and thus the key, if necessary.
        if (headerMerger.hasMergedSequenceDictionary()) {
            final int ri = headerMerger.getMergedSequenceIndex(h, r.getReferenceIndex());

            r.setReferenceIndex(ri);
            if (r.getReadPairedFlag())
                r.setMateReferenceIndex(headerMerger.getMergedSequenceIndex(h, r.getMateReferenceIndex()));
        }

        // Correct the program group if necessary.
        if (headerMerger.hasProgramGroupCollisions()) {
            final String pg = (String) r.getAttribute(ReservedTagConstants.PROGRAM_GROUP_ID);
            if (pg != null)
                r.setAttribute(ReservedTagConstants.PROGRAM_GROUP_ID, headerMerger.getProgramGroupId(h, pg));
        }

        // Correct the read group if necessary.
        if (headerMerger.hasReadGroupCollisions()) {
            final String rg = (String) r.getAttribute(ReservedTagConstants.READ_GROUP_ID);
            if (rg != null)
                r.setAttribute(ReservedTagConstants.READ_GROUP_ID, headerMerger.getProgramGroupId(h, rg));
        }
    }

    /** Merges the files in the given directory that have names given by
     * getMergeableWorkFile() into out in the given SAMFormat, using
     * getSAMHeaderMerger().getMergedHeader() as the header.
     *
     * Outputs progress reports if commandName is non-null.
     */
    public static void mergeSAMInto(Path out, Path directory, String basePrefix, String basePostfix,
            SAMFormat format, Configuration conf, String commandName) throws IOException {
        Timer t = new Timer();
        System.out.printf("%s :: Merging output...\n", commandName);
        t.start();

        final OutputStream outs = out.getFileSystem(conf).create(out);

        // First, place the SAM or BAM header.
        //
        // Don't use the returned stream, because we're concatenating directly
        // and don't want to apply another layer of compression to BAM.
        new SAMOutputPreparer().prepareForRecords(outs, format, getSAMHeaderMerger(conf).getMergedHeader());

        // Then, the actual SAM or BAM contents.
        mergeInto(outs, directory, basePrefix, basePostfix, conf, commandName);

        // And if BAM, the BGZF terminator.
        if (format == SAMFormat.BAM)
            outs.write(BlockCompressedStreamConstants.EMPTY_GZIP_BLOCK);

        outs.close();

        System.out.printf("%s :: Merging complete in %d.%03d s.\n", commandName, t.stopS(), t.fms());
    }
